4. Sydney Pollack

Episode: Final Season: €˜Stage Five€™ The Academy Award winning director of Out of Africa made a cameo appearance in the final season. He plays Dr. Warren Feldman, a formerly reputed surgeon who is serving time for the murder of his wife. He later befriends Johnny Sack while advising him on his cancer treatment in prison hospital. Another prolific director Peter Bogdanovich also had a recurring role as psychiatrist to Lorraine Bracco€™s Dr Melfi, who is titillated by the gossip of Mafia life. Dr Feldman, despite his own transgressions, is another character who is fascinated by Mafia figures. He is seen gushing over Johnny Sack€™s Mafia stories and descriptions of New York boss Carmine Lupertazzi. As well as directing such films as Three Days in the Condor and Tootsie, Pollack is also known from starring roles in Michael Clayton and in Stanley Kubrick€™s Eyes Wide Shut. Pollack always had a welcome naturalistic presence onscreen and this appearance was his third last ever screen performance. This episode is also the last appearance of Johnny Sack who dies of cancer. This unfortunately is mirrored by the actor€™s fate as Pollack died in 2008 after his own long battle with cancer.
